ACHAEMENID PERSIA. Time of Xerxes II-Artaxerxes II (ca. 420-375 BC). AV daric (15mm, 8.36 gm). NGC MS★ 5/5 - 5/5. Persian king or hero in kneeling-running position right, wearing kidaris (crown) with four points and kandys (royal robe), holding transverse spear with round rear terminal in right hand and bow in left; quiver over shoulder / Rectangular incuse punch with rough interior surface. Carradice Type IIIb B. An exceptional specimen of this important early imperial coinage, nicely centered on a round flan and fully lustrous.
